Job description

The Area Manager, Pipe (JSS) works with the Trade Manager (Pipe) and is responsible for managing and directing all production activities within a specific Ship. The position must ensure safety, quality, cost and schedule alignment of the piping in blocks and zones within the defined area. This position will require daily liaison with Management, Safety, Quality & Accuracy Control, and Trade Personnel.

What you’ll do

  • Verifies completion of pipefitting production work for each phase of the block / zone / ship. Conducts necessary inspections and reports results to senior management.
  • Responsible for the safety of all employees working in assigned Ship.
  • Implements HSEQ plans on shop floor and strives to eliminate safety hazards at every opportunity.
  • Manages and coordinates work and schedules with Pipe General Supervisors, subcontractors and vendors within Ship.
  • Ensures schedules are managed to current installation methods and technologies in order to complete work with minimal disruption to other SOC activities.
  • Monitors and reports safety, quality, cost and schedule performance for all work in assigned Ship and advises senior management if deviations are anticipated. Initiates timely corrective action plans necessary to maintain overall schedule alignment.
  • Coordinates assigned zone schedules with the Planning & Production Control Department by determining optimal sequencing of events in support of major vessel milestones.
  • Provides recommendations to Pipe Trade Manager for trade improvements (related to training, equipment or process) necessary for optimal build strategy implementation.
  • Supervises investigation of workplace incidents and ensures Drug & Alcohol Checklist and testing are completed when required.
  • Works with Supply Chain to resolve material, quality and schedule issues.
  • Active daily management and maintenance of Seaspan Production Systems.
  • Directly manages and develops General Supervisors into a hard-working team.
  • Directly manages Pipe General Supervisors.
  • Monitors team performance, coaches General Supervisors, initiates and follows through on necessary improvements, and recognizes worker performance.
  • Assists in the resolution of owner, regulatory body and statutory issues that arise during the construction period.
  • Leads by example and demonstrates Seaspan’s Core Values.
  • Performs other duties as assigned.

What you’ll bring

  • Certification in relevant field (Welding and / or Pipefitting) is required.
  • 5+ years of related work experience in Shipbuilding is required.
  • 5+ years of career progression in a supervisory position is required.
  • In-depth knowledge of production responsibilities specific to heavy industry that would pertain to the shipbuilding industry (welding, pipefitting, mechanical, rigging).
  • Proven supervisory and leadership skills and the ability to empower and work with and through others to achieve desired results.
  • Strong time management and organization skills with a proven commitment to follow-up and follow-through.
  • Proven ability to build effective working relationships and lead others towards a shared goal.
  • Strong conflict resolution and negotiations skills to resolve disagreements quickly and effectively, bringing a problem-solving attitude to conflicting approaches.
  • Commitment to safety and quality, with demonstrated experience in the application of behavioural based safety.
  • Ability to make mature and timely job site decisions.
  • Proficiency with MS Office products, AutoCAD and other web-based applications.
  • Proficiency with Navisworks, P6 Primavera an asset.
  • Management / Supervision experience in a unionized environment is an asset.
  • Ability to manage and support the adherence to the collective agreement regarding discipline.
  • Excellent written, verbal and electronic communication skills.
  • Employ coaching, corrective action and discipline to deal with issues and non-performance.
